In Vivo Detection of External Apical Root Resorption Induced by Apical Periodontitis Using Periapical Radiography and Cone-Beam Computed Tomography

Objective: To compare the accuracy of periapical radiography (PR) and cone-beam computed tomography (CBCT) for detection external apical root resorption (EARR) due to canal contamination. Material Methods: Dog’s teeth with experimentally induced contamination underwent or not treatment (n=62).
